Getting from Marrakech to Fez — and Back
Marrakech and Fez are Morocco’s two great imperial cities, and many visitors choose to experience both on a single trip. The journey between them — approximately 560 kilometres — can be made by train, shared taxi, or private transfer, each with different advantages depending on your itinerary, luggage, and travel style.
The ONCF train service connecting Marrakech and Fez runs via Casablanca and typically takes between six and seven hours with the change at Casa Voyageurs. It is comfortable, reliable, and offers first-class seating with reserved seats. The Marrakech–Fez Road Route
The overland route between Marrakech and Fez passes through some of Morocco’s most dramatic landscapes. Depending on the route taken, it can cross the High Atlas Mountains via the Tizi n’Tichka pass (2,260 metres), descend into the pre-Saharan plains near Ouarzazate, and continue north through the Middle Atlas cedar forests before arriving in Fez. This makes the private transfer option particularly appealing as a scenic journey in its own right — one that connects the two cities while also introducing you to Morocco’s extraordinary geographic range.
Stops can be arranged en route at Aït Benhaddou (a UNESCO-listed ksar and frequent film location), the rose valley near Kelaa M’gouna, the gorges of the Dadès or Todra, or the mid-Atlas town of Ifrane — known for its Swiss-style architecture and cedar forest. A private Marrakech-to-Fez transfer with sightseeing stops typically runs as a two-day journey with one overnight included.
